Watch: Hugh Laurie Gains a Star on Hollywood Walk of Fame
"I sort of half thought someone was joking"
Best known for is role as Dr. Gregory House, British actor and musician Hugh Laurie received a Hollywood star on Tuesday.
Hugh stood beside comedy partner, Stephen Fry, as the ceremony took place on Los Angeles' Hollywood Boulevard this past week. He is among Marlon Brandon, Frank Sinatra, and Marilyn Monroe who have also been honoured with a star. The Hollywood Walk of Fame acknowledges over 2,500 celebrity achievements - including some fictional characters such as Bugs Bunny and Snow White.
